An analytic expression is found for an infinite subset of the coefficients of the perturbation expansion. They are the coefficients of the terms most rapidly varying at each order, which are also the first terms in the expansion of each Fourier coefficient. The sum of these terms gives a nonlinear approximation to the solution. At greatest height this approximation has a profile with a 90° corner. © 1973, Cambridge University Press. All rights reserved.
